This notion, attributed to Buddha’s wisdom, encapsulates the mindset of an effective leader—but what is a leadership mindset, and what does it entail? At its core, a leadership mindset is a set of beliefs and thought patterns that empower an individual to guide and inspire others toward achieving shared objectives.
